Working Principles

The LT3065MPMSE#TRPBF operates based on a feedback control mechanism. It compares the output voltage with a reference voltage and adjusts the internal circuitry to maintain a stable output voltage. The device utilizes a low dropout architecture, allowing it to regulate voltage even when the input voltage is close to the desired output voltage.
